    This panel is AWESOME - thank you all! Could you please tell me the best way to get to Chef Mickey's for our ADR @ 5:30PM coming from the Boardwalk Inn? We have park hoppers, so can we walk into Epcot and take the Monorail?

    Hi Rebecca!

     Thank you for the compliment! Here on the Moms Panel we're happy to help answer questions that help families enjoy their Walt Disney World vacation!

     If you enjoy the walk through Epcot and to the monorail, then this works fine since you have the park hopper. You'll be entering Epcot from the World Showcase side and then make your way to the main entrance, exit, and catch the monorail. Of course, you could always take the bus to the entrance of Epcot and then hop on the monorail and you wouldn't have to worry about entering/walking through the park. You'll have to change monorails at the ticket and transportation center to make sure you use the resort/ Magic Kingdom "loop".

     I would probably take a different route, though. I would probably ride the bus from the Boardwalk to Magic Kingdom. From there, you could hop on the monorail and the Contemporary will be your first stop.

     You can always use the route you mentioned as a nice way to end your evening, by perhaps going to Epcot to catch Illuminations and then walking through the International Gateway to get back to the Boardwalk, if your evening isn't already planned out that is.
